What is Bloatware in Android?

When you hear the term “bloatware,” it’s usually in reference to a pre-installed app on a phone or computer that takes up storage space and can’t be uninstalled without rooting the device.

While bloatware isn’t necessarily a malicious piece of software, it can be annoying and take up valuable resources on your device. On Android, bloatware typically refers to the pre-installed apps that come on your device from the manufacturer or carrier.

These apps are often unnecessary and take up storage space, which can be frustrating for users who prefer a clean interface. Many of these apps can’t be uninstalled without root access, so even if you never use them, they’re still taking up space on your device.

While some bloatware is harmless and simply takes up space, there are some instances where it can pose a security risk.

For example, certain carriers have been known to include third-party tracking software in their bloatware packages. This software can collect sensitive data about your usage habits and send it back to the carrier or other interested parties without your knowledge or consent.

In other cases, manufacturers have included harmful code in their bloatware that could allow attackers to gain access to your device.

If you’re concerned about the security risks posed by bloatware, there are a few things you can do to protect yourself.

First, only download apps from trusted sources such as the Google Play Store. Second, install an antivirus app on your device and scan all downloaded apps before installing them.

Finally, keep your Android operating system up to date with the latest security patches from Google.
